That's why I said "non-Muggle-born" instead of pure-blood. Seamus is
half-blood, and probably grew up knowing he was a wizard, even though
his dad is a Muggle. Since we don't know whether the Finnigan family
has been firmly entrenched in the wizarding world with his dad as
something of an outsider, or whether they live mostly in Muggle
society with his mom hiding her magic from the neighbors a la
Bewitched (second Bewitched mention today, isn't that?) I don't think
we can consider Seamus to be a candidate for conduit-to-the-wizarding
world in the same way that Ron is. He did attend the Quidditch World
Cup and brought Dean Thomas along, but that doesn't really tell us
much.
